  13. Thought I'd make this one because it seems like a pretty interesting matchup. Makoto is a great rushdown character and Arakune gets rushed down pretty hard on the ground. However Arakune is a wholly aerial character and Makoto's air to air game is arguably the worst in the game. She has no safe attacks to poke with when he has a cloud around him (unlike some characters with projectiles, Ragna's j.C, etc etc) Sadly her projectile is very easy to see coming. BUT in the case of rushdown style Arakune she has parry and a great DP. Also it's worth mentioning that since he's a zoner, he can be punished for pulling out a cloud, 6d, 2d, j.b etc etc ON REACTION with Big Bang Smash (lvl3) FULL SCREEN. Very useful. If Arakune knows this you can use it as a scare tactic to stop him from pulling out clouds. Anyways I'm not sure if I can give a matchup ratio just yet. It seems like it's in Kune's favor but I couldn't say how much. If he keeps jumping it's really hard for Koto to do any real damage. THEN AGAIN landing an air combo into 623c~d leads to ground mixup. Landing that aerial hit though against Kune seems pretty tough.

  15. Exactly. I'm well aware of her damage but she has no safe way of getting them. If you were to try to play Noel as safe as possible your average damage is around 1.2k. Thus, if you want to do damage you have to start guessing, fishing for random 5d/2d hits (and note that 2d is no longer an overhead). Good yomi and IBing helps with fishing for those hits, but at the end of the day, MOST of the time you're not 100% sure that it's gonna hit. That's guessing, that's bad. You could say the same for ever attack in the game (if you're not punishing someone) but throwing out Tsuba's little hand poke (5c I think?) ain't the same as throwing out Chain Revolver. Sure, there's overhead (1) and lows with Chain Revolver, but against DP characters it doesn't make a damn difference. If you fish for a hit with Chain Revolver and don't hit with the first attack, you CAN get reversaled. I don't know why so many people try to block Chain Revolver. You don't have to. Dacidbro knows, lol. I saw some video with him vs. a Noel player who swore Chain Revolver was some sort of good mixup tool. As soon as you block the first hit, mash dat Daifunka and it's free. Mash guard point. Mash counter. Mash DP. Hell, you can mash Chain Revolver against Chain Revolver. If 2d was still an overhead it would be a better (Read: still bad) mixup tool, but it's not. That's how it is.
